Two of the most highly-acclaimed storytellers of our time, Academy Award-winning filmmaker, Barry Levinson, and Emmy Award-winning journalist, Bob Schieffer, will take the stage for a rare, unscripted conversation on Tuesday, May 15th to benefit Horizons at New Canaan Country School.
“Horizons is thrilled to bring together these two giants in their fields,” said Nancy von Euler, Executive Director of Horizons at New Canaan Country School. “For six decades, Barry Levinson and Bob Schieffer have moved us with the stories they have created and covered.” In a wide-ranging discussion, these two luminaries will share stories and thoughts on the shifts in our current media landscape, and talk about their current projects. Mr. Levinson, 76, and Mr. Schieffer, 81, who have both won virtually every award in their respective fields, continue to be prolific. Levinson’s new film, Paterno, starring Al Pacino, premiered on HBO earlier this month, while Mr. Schieffer’s new book, Overload: Finding the Truth in Today’s Deluge of News, was released in October.
